5. Audio Quality
The fidelity of the “wigle wigle song download” is a critical aspect influencing the listener’s experience. The sonic characteristics of the acquired file directly impact the perceived quality and enjoyment of the music. Factors such as compression rate, file format, and source material all contribute to the overall audio quality.
-
Bitrate and Compression
Bitrate, measured in kilobits per second (kbps), determines the amount of data used to encode the audio. Higher bitrates typically result in better audio quality, as more information is retained during the compression process. Lossy compression formats, such as MP3 and AAC, reduce file size by discarding some audio data. While this makes files more manageable for storage and streaming, it can also introduce artifacts and reduce the dynamic range of the recording. For example, a 128 kbps MP3 file will generally sound less detailed and clear than a 320 kbps MP3 file or a lossless format like FLAC. The choice of bitrate and compression method directly affects the sonic fidelity of the obtained musical piece.
-
File Format
The file format chosen for the “wigle wigle song download” also plays a significant role in audio quality. Lossless formats like FLAC (Free Lossless Audio Codec) and ALAC (Apple Lossless Audio Codec) preserve all the original audio data, resulting in a bit-perfect reproduction of the source material. These formats are ideal for audiophiles and critical listening, but they also require more storage space. Lossy formats, such as MP3 and AAC, offer a compromise between file size and audio quality. AAC is generally considered more efficient than MP3 at lower bitrates, providing better sound quality for a given file size. The selection of the appropriate file format depends on the user’s storage capacity, listening environment, and tolerance for audio artifacts.
-
Source Material and Encoding
The quality of the original source material used to create the “wigle wigle song download” is a fundamental factor influencing the final audio quality. If the original recording is poorly mastered or contains excessive noise, even the highest bitrate encoding will not be able to overcome these limitations. Similarly, if the file is ripped from a low-quality source, such as a heavily compressed online video, the resulting audio will be subpar. The encoding process itself can also introduce artifacts if not performed correctly. Therefore, it is essential to obtain the “wigle wigle song download” from a reputable source that uses high-quality source material and employs proper encoding techniques.
-
Playback Equipment
The playback equipment used to listen to the “wigle wigle song download” also affects the perceived audio quality. High-quality headphones or speakers are capable of reproducing a wider frequency range and providing a more detailed and accurate soundstage. Conversely, low-quality headphones or speakers may mask subtle details and introduce distortion. Additionally, the digital-to-analog converter (DAC) in the playback device can significantly impact audio quality. A dedicated external DAC can improve the sonic performance of many devices, particularly those with integrated audio chips. Therefore, the overall listening experience is influenced by the combined quality of the “wigle wigle song download” and the playback equipment.

6. Storage Capacity
The ability to retain a digital audio file, specifically the “wigle wigle song download,” is directly contingent upon available storage capacity. Storage capacity, measured in units such as megabytes (MB) or gigabytes (GB), defines the amount of digital information a device can hold. The size of the audio file representing the specific musical composition directly impacts the amount of storage space required. An audio file encoded in a lossless format, such as FLAC, will demand significantly more storage than a file encoded using a lossy format, such as MP3, for the same piece of music. Consequently, a device with limited storage may only accommodate a restricted number of such lossless audio files before reaching its capacity. For example, a smartphone with 32GB of storage might hold several thousand MP3 files but considerably fewer FLAC files. The act of obtaining a digital audio file necessitates considering whether the target device possesses sufficient storage to accommodate the file alongside existing data.
